Pumping Iron (1977) transformed bodybuilding from a niche subculture into a mainstream phenomenon. The documentary follows Arnold Schwarzenegger and Lou Ferrigno as they prepare for the 1975 Mr. Olympia and Mr. Universe contests. It explores the psychological warfare, physical dedication, and charismatic personalities that defined the "Golden Era" of bodybuilding.
